Figured I'd mention that Yogg 25man 0 light is doable as feral, it's just much easier as a bear.
Those Corrupted Tentacles are the most dangerous and should take priority over any other DPS target, unless you're gripped. At our gear levels, the large tentacle damage reduction is barely notaicable, and killing the corrupted ones lets us kill the big ones faster anyways.
Once you're in the final phase, it's more about survival than actually killing Yogg, since I think most people run into the issue of dying to the adds. After the adds heal, they will do a LOT more damage, and getting in a Thrash/Swipe in kitty form after the heals goes off reduces the amount of damage you take considerably (tab-Raking when there's only a few is effective, too). Also, I tend to hang out in bear form (it's a habit) when the adds start building up and heal... when there's no chance of a heal going off soon, that's the time to burn CDs into Yogg. With the 5.4 change of not losing sanity in P1 from getting your brain zapped to death, it's fairly safe to DPS through a Lunatic Gaze if you get good procs.
